WFM Issues Convertible Bonds Worth 5 Billion Won
[Asia Economy Reporter Lee Junhyung] WFM announced on the 17th that it will issue 5 billion KRW worth of anonymous, unsecured private convertible bonds (CB) to Cosmos No. 3 Investment Association to raise operating funds.
The bonds have a nominal interest rate of 0% and a maturity interest rate of 3%. The conversion request period is from December 16, next year, to November 16, 2025.
